34 Disable Google Takeout

Google Takeout gives every user a one-click bulk archive of their mailbox, Drive and other service data. Turning it off removes that self-service export path — the fastest way for a compromised account, or a departing employee, to walk out with everything at once. It applies per OU, and the shared 'Data export permission' toggle covers the jointly-controlled core services while nine other services each carry a switch of their own.

Setup steps

  1. open ↗ Data › Data import & export › Google Takeout
    OU
    root / high-risk OU

    How the organizational structure works ↗

  2. Data › Data import & export › Google Takeout › User access to Takeout for Google services
    Data export permission
    Don't allow for everyone
  3. Data › Data import & export › Google Takeout › Services with individual controls

    YouTube, Google Photos, Blogger, Google Play, Google Pay, Location History, Google Maps, Google Books, Play Console = OFF

How to verify

  1. As a test user, open takeout.google.com — the covered services must refuse export ("service not available"). User-visible, no admin access needed.
